WebJan 12, 2024 · Flitch beams are created by sandwiching two steel plates with a layer of wood. Typically, structural steel, a kind of steel intended for use in building applications, is used to make steel plates. A structural grade of timber, such as Douglas fir or southern pine, is used to create the wood layer.
